Self-Storage Unit Size Guide


  • 5x5 Unit — Think of it as a small closet space for storing clothing, boxes, lamps, and small seasonal items.

  • 5x10 Unit — Holds furnishings of a studio apartment or a one bedroom.

  • 10x10 Unit — This size is ideal for one-bedroom apartment.

  • 10x15 Unit — This unit size is good for a two-bedroom apartment or the contents of three to four rooms.

  • 10x20 Unit — The contents of a two to a three-bedroom house.

  • 10x30 Unit — This size will fit the contents of a four to a five-bedroom house.


What are the storage options?

Storage companies offer climate controlled, drive up storage units, and outdoor storage space for boats, cars and RVs.


What is a climate-controlled unit?

These units are designed to keep items in a constant environment, usually between 55°F and 85°F.


What is a drive-up unit?

This means that it is located on the facility's main floor and accessible from an outside door.


What items cannot be stored?

You cannot store hazardous, toxic, food, perishable, flammable items, explosives, living plants or animals, stolen goods, firearms or weapons, chemicals or corrosive substances, asbestos, biological waste, medical waste, radioactive materials, or items with strong odors.


What are the security features?

Many of storage locations offer 24 hour camera monitoring, individual gate access, computerized door alarms, and security fencing.

The cheapest storage unit in your area may not always be the best choice. Please consider the following factors when selecting a storage unit in Montpelier, Vermont.

  • Monthly rates are based on features such as 24/7 access, climate control, facility security, location, and overall demand in your area.
  • For household goods, the most common storage unit sizes are 5x5, 5x10, 10x10, and 10X15. For added flexibility, some companies also offer portable mini storage units for temporary residential use that can be delivered to your property or hauled by you for on-site storage.
  • Many facilities offer larger unit sizes for commercial and business storage, like 10x20 or 10x30. These sizes are ideal for storing office equipment, inventory, or business records. These sizes can also accommodate vehicles, making them a great option for car storage.
  • Storage facilities with flexible leases allow you to rent on a month-to-month basis.
  • The monthly rent will also depend on whether a facility offers climate-controlled units or only drive-up units. Climate-controlled units cost more than drive-up units or storage containers.
  • Most locations have digital keypad access, which provides you with your personal access code. Check with the office for availability.
  • Consider drive-up access for easier loading and unloading, especially for heavy or bulky items.
  • Some facilities may provide extra room or rental space for public use, such as areas for organizing or handling your stored items. Contact the property manager to confirm availability.
  • Check for online reviews and recommendations.
  • Ask the office about the preventive security measures for safeguarding the location.

What is the difference between an indoor and outdoor unit?

You have easy access to your unit when it is an outdoor unit. If the unit is indoors, you must first enter the building to get to it.


What is the difference between office hours and gate hours?

The property's operating hours are during office hours. The store manager will be on duty to help you with your questions. If you have questions or need help outside these hours, check for the property's phone number to reach the leasing office directly. The gate hours determine when you can enter the property and use your unit.


In Montpelier, storage demand rises during the colder months as residents store winter gear like snowmobiles and skis. This rise is more noticeable in areas with heavy snowfall, like the outskirts near Berlin or along the US Route 2 corridor, where facilities fill up fast. Reserving early is important, especially since some facilities offer winter services like heated units or easy access for large vehicles, which is key for storing snowmobiles or other motorized gear.

Units near central spots, like Montpelier High School or downtown, usually cost more because of their closeness to shops, offices, and public transportation. More affordable options are found in residential areas like College Street, where lower demand leads to better prices. Areas like Towne Hill Road offer mid-range prices with a good mix of convenience and space, making them a popular choice for families needing long-term storage.
